A $50,000 bond was set Monday for a Yorktown man previously convicted of a felony after a loaded handgun was found on the man when he was searched.

Jefferson County District Judge Kim Bridgforth set the bond after ruling prosecutors have probable cause to charge Jarrod Bratton, 41, with being a felon in possession of a firearm and possession of a defaced firearm.

During the court hearing, Deputy Prosecutor Joe West explained what happened.

West said Bratton has a previous conviction for criminal mischief and theft of property. He was told to come back to court Dec. 27.
